# Godo
|
||||
|
||||
Godo is a Go client library for accessing the DigitalOcean V2 API.
|
||||
|
||||
You can view the client API docs here: [http://godoc.org/github.com/digitalocean/godo](http://godoc.org/github.com/digitalocean/godo)
|
||||
|
||||
You can view DigitalOcean API docs here: [https://developers.digitalocean.com/documentation/v2/](https://developers.digitalocean.com/documentation/v2/)
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
## Usage
|
||||
|
||||
```go
|
||||
import "github.com/digitalocean/godo"
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
Create a new DigitalOcean client, then use the exposed services to
|
||||
access different parts of the DigitalOcean API.
|
||||
|
||||
### Authentication
|
||||
|
||||
Currently, Personal Access Token (PAT) is the only method of
|
||||
authenticating with the API. You can manage your tokens
|
||||
at the DigitalOcean Control Panel [Applications Page](https://cloud.digitalocean.com/settings/applications).
|
||||
|
||||
You can then use your token to create a new client:
|
||||
|
||||
```go
|
||||
import "golang.org/x/oauth2"
|
||||
|
||||
pat := "mytoken"
|
||||
type TokenSource struct {
|
||||
AccessToken string
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
func (t *TokenSource) Token() (*oauth2.Token, error) {
|
||||
token := &oauth2.Token{
|
||||
AccessToken: t.AccessToken,
|
||||
}
|
||||
return token, nil
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
tokenSource := &TokenSource{
|
||||
AccessToken: pat,
|
||||
}
|
||||
oauthClient := oauth2.NewClient(context.Background(), tokenSource)
|
||||
client := godo.NewClient(oauthClient)
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
## Examples
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
To create a new Droplet:
|
||||
|
||||
```go
|
||||
dropletName := "super-cool-droplet"
|
||||
|
||||
createRequest := &godo.DropletCreateRequest{
|
||||
Name: dropletName,
|
||||
Region: "nyc3",
|
||||
Size: "512mb",
|
||||
Image: godo.DropletCreateImage{
|
||||
Slug: "ubuntu-14-04-x64",
|
||||
},
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
ctx := context.TODO()
|
||||
|
||||
newDroplet, _, err := client.Droplets.Create(ctx, createRequest)
|
||||
|
||||
if err != nil {
|
||||
fmt.Printf("Something bad happened: %s\n\n", err)
|
||||
return err
|
||||
}
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
### Pagination
|
||||
|
||||
If a list of items is paginated by the API, you must request pages individually. For example, to fetch all Droplets:
|
||||
|
||||
```go
|
||||
func DropletList(ctx context.Context, client *godo.Client) ([]godo.Droplet, error) {
|
||||
// create a list to hold our droplets
|
||||
list := []godo.Droplet{}
|
||||
|
||||
// create options. initially, these will be blank
|
||||
opt := &godo.ListOptions{}
|
||||
for {
|
||||
droplets, resp, err := client.Droplets.List(ctx, opt)
|
||||
if err != nil {
|
||||
return nil, err
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
// append the current page's droplets to our list
|
||||
for _, d := range droplets {
|
||||
list = append(list, d)
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
// if we are at the last page, break out the for loop
|
||||
if resp.Links == nil || resp.Links.IsLastPage() {
|
||||
break
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
page, err := resp.Links.CurrentPage()
|
||||
if err != nil {
|
||||
return nil, err
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
// set the page we want for the next request
|
||||
opt.Page = page + 1
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
return list, nil
|
||||
}
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
## Versioning
|
||||
|
||||
Each version of the client is tagged and the version is updated accordingly.
|
||||
|
||||
Since Go does not have a built-in versioning, a package management tool is
|
||||
recommended - a good one that works with git tags is
|
||||
[gopkg.in](http://labix.org/gopkg.in).
|
||||
|
||||
To see the list of past versions, run `git tag`.
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
## Documentation
|
||||
|
||||
For a comprehensive list of examples, check out the [API documentation](https://developers.digitalocean.com/documentation/v2/).
|
||||
|
||||
For details on all the functionality in this library, see the [GoDoc](http://godoc.org/github.com/digitalocean/godo) documentation.
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
## Contributing
|
||||
|
||||
We love pull requests! Please see the [contribution guidelines](CONTRIBUTING.md).

// A Context carries a deadline, a cancelation signal, and other values across
|
||||
// API boundaries.
|
||||
//
|
||||
// Context's methods may be called by multiple goroutines simultaneously.
|
||||
type Context interface {
|
||||
// Deadline returns the time when work done on behalf of this context
|
||||
// should be canceled. Deadline returns ok==false when no deadline is
|
||||
// set. Successive calls to Deadline return the same results.
|
||||
Deadline() (deadline time.Time, ok bool)
|
||||
|
||||
// Done returns a channel that's closed when work done on behalf of this
|
||||
// context should be canceled. Done may return nil if this context can
|
||||
// never be canceled. Successive calls to Done return the same value.
|
||||
//
|
||||
// WithCancel arranges for Done to be closed when cancel is called;
|
||||
// WithDeadline arranges for Done to be closed when the deadline
|
||||
// expires; WithTimeout arranges for Done to be closed when the timeout
|
||||
// elapses.
|
||||
//
|
||||
// Done is provided for use in select statements:s
|
||||
//
|
||||
// // Stream generates values with DoSomething and sends them to out
|
||||
// // until DoSomething returns an error or ctx.Done is closed.
|
||||
// func Stream(ctx context.Context, out chan<- Value) error {
|
||||
// for {
|
||||
// v, err := DoSomething(ctx)
|
||||
// if err != nil {
|
||||
// return err
|
||||
// }
|
||||
// select {
|
||||
// case <-ctx.Done():
|
||||
// return ctx.Err()
|
||||
// case out <- v:
|
||||
// }
|
||||
// }
|
||||
// }
|
||||
//
|
||||
// See http://blog.golang.org/pipelines for more examples of how to use
|
||||
// a Done channel for cancelation.
|
||||
Done() <-chan struct{}
|
||||
|
||||
// Err returns a non-nil error value after Done is closed. Err returns
|
||||
// Canceled if the context was canceled or DeadlineExceeded if the
|
||||
// context's deadline passed. No other values for Err are defined.
|
||||
// After Done is closed, successive calls to Err return the same value.
|
||||
Err() error
|
||||
|
||||
// Value returns the value associated with this context for key, or nil
|
||||
// if no value is associated with key. Successive calls to Value with
|
||||
// the same key returns the same result.
|
||||
//
|
||||
// Use context values only for request-scoped data that transits
|
||||
// processes and API boundaries, not for passing optional parameters to
|
||||
// functions.
|
||||
//
|
||||
// A key identifies a specific value in a Context. Functions that wish
|
||||
// to store values in Context typically allocate a key in a global
|
||||
// variable then use that key as the argument to context.WithValue and
|
||||
// Context.Value. A key can be any type that supports equality;
|
||||
// packages should define keys as an unexported type to avoid
|
||||
// collisions.
|
||||
//
|
||||
// Packages that define a Context key should provide type-safe accessors
|
||||
// for the values stores using that key:
|
||||
//
|
||||
// // Package user defines a User type that's stored in Contexts.
|
||||
// package user
|
||||
//
|
||||
// import "golang.org/x/net/context"
|
||||
//
|
||||
// // User is the type of value stored in the Contexts.
|
||||
// type User struct {...}
|
||||
//
|
||||
// // key is an unexported type for keys defined in this package.
|
||||
// // This prevents collisions with keys defined in other packages.
|
||||
// type key int
|
||||
//
|
||||
// // userKey is the key for user.User values in Contexts. It is
|
||||
// // unexported; clients use user.NewContext and user.FromContext
|
||||
// // instead of using this key directly.
|
||||
// var userKey key = 0
|
||||
//
|
||||
// // NewContext returns a new Context that carries value u.
|
||||
// func NewContext(ctx context.Context, u *User) context.Context {
|
||||
// return context.WithValue(ctx, userKey, u)
|
||||
// }
|
||||
//
|
||||
// // FromContext returns the User value stored in ctx, if any.
|
||||
// func FromContext(ctx context.Context) (*User, bool) {
|
||||
// u, ok := ctx.Value(userKey).(*User)
|
||||
// return u, ok
|
||||
// }
|
||||
Value(key interface{}) interface{}
|
||||
}
